BCCK Holding Company Market Research Report



Background



Company Overview

BCCK Holding Company (BCCK) is a privately held firm specializing in engineering, procurement, fabrication, and field construction services for the natural gas processing industry. Established in 1980 by founder Clark Butts, the company has grown to become a leader in gas processing solutions, offering a comprehensive range of services from concept to construction.

Mission and Vision

BCCK's mission is to provide innovative and efficient gas processing solutions that meet the evolving needs of the energy sector. The company's vision is to be a versatile and agile energy solutions provider, supporting both traditional and renewable natural gas markets in the transition to cleaner energy sources.

Primary Area of Focus

BCCK focuses on gas processing and treating technologies, including nitrogen rejection, NGL recovery, CO₂ removal, helium recovery, oxygen removal, landfill gas treating, and hydrogen solutions. The company is deeply rooted in the design and implementation of these technologies, serving both traditional and renewable natural gas markets.

Industry Significance

With over 40 years of experience, BCCK has established itself as a leader in the cryogenic gas processing industry. The company's patented NiTech® nitrogen rejection units are widely recognized for their efficiency and reliability, contributing significantly to the natural gas processing sector.

Financials and Funding



Funding History

In 2017, BCCK entered into a strategic partnership with SCF Partners, a private equity firm, to provide growth capital for expansion opportunities. This partnership aimed to accelerate BCCK's growth and enhance its service offerings in the oil and gas industry.

Total Funds Raised

The specific total funds raised through the partnership with SCF Partners are not publicly disclosed.

Notable Investors

  • SCF Partners: A private equity firm specializing in energy investments, providing growth capital to BCCK.


Intended Utilization of Capital

The capital from the partnership was intended to support BCCK's expansion in technology, fabrication, and field construction services for the oil and gas industry.
